Strategies for Timing Meals Around Exercise Sessions

Timing meals around exercise sessions can significantly enhance your performance and recovery. Here are some practical strategies to help you plan your eating schedule effectively:

  1. Have a balanced meal 2-3 hours before exercising. This meal should include complex carbs, lean protein, and healthy fats to ensure sustained energy during your activity.
  2. For longer workouts or intense sessions, consider a small, easily digestible snack about 30-60 minutes prior. Examples include a banana with peanut butter or a yogurt parfait.
  3. Post-exercise meals are equally important. Aim to eat within 30-60 minutes after exercising, focusing on protein for muscle repair and carbs to replenish glycogen stores.
  4. Adjust timing based on your personal comfort and workout intensity, as everyone’s digestion and energy needs are different. Practical meal timing allows for optimal performance without discomfort or sluggishness.

Practical Tips for Planning Meals for Performance

When planning meals for optimal performance, timing is everything. Aim to eat a balanced meal about 2-3 hours before your activity to fuel your body effectively. This allows enough digestion time while providing necessary energy for your workout or sport.

For lighter meals or snacks closer to activity—about 30 to 60 minutes beforehand—choose easily digestible foods rich in simple carbohydrates, such as fruit or yogurt. These offer quick energy without causing discomfort during exercise.

Post-activity nutrition is equally important. Consuming a mix of carbs and protein within 30 to 60 minutes after exercise helps replenish glycogen stores and supports muscle recovery, enhancing your long-term performance.

Incorporating these meal timing tips with a consistent schedule ensures your body is properly fueled, ready to perform at its best, and maintains overall health for an active lifestyle.

Overeating or Undereating Before Activities

Eating too much before physical activity can lead to discomfort, sluggishness, and fatigue, which impair performance. Overeating can also cause stomach upset, making it harder to focus on your workout or activity.

On the other hand, undereating beforehand might leave you low on energy, causing fatigue, dizziness, or reduced stamina. This can hinder your ability to perform at your best and may increase your risk of injury.

Finding the right balance is key. Consuming a moderate meal or snack that includes a mix of carbs, some protein, and healthy fats about one to three hours prior can fuel your activity without negative side effects. Proper timing helps optimize energy levels and supports overall performance.
